I have to post this here bc I dont have my required posts yet. I thought this info would be helpful if you are having trouble with dry hits on the GP spheroid.

First I'll tell you what didnt work. Any coil from 1mm-3mm diameter using various wicks/lengths. Cotton/silica, close to air hole, far from airhole, 26-32 ga wire with 3-7 wraps, .8-3 ohm coil ranges. Mech mods, vw mods, on and on. Hours of frustration finally led me to put it for sale in the classifieds. Thats when i took the fluff out and realized its only half saturated. The half closest to drip tip was dry. Hmmmm

So hear is what worked. I think what was happening was the fluff was wicking down AND up into unsaturated fluff. I cut down the size of the fluff from the recommended 20x40 mm to 20x30. I also used a syringe to fill from bottom (drip tip end) up. I built a really shoddy 1.25 ohm coil out of 30ga kanthal (I wasn't expecting success) and wicked it loosely with some cotton. I made the wicks just about 5mm longer than base radius, so quite short.

Now its behaving like a dream. Great flavor and if anyone calls about the classified ad it is no longer for sale ;-) I found it interesting that the build had so little to do with my troubles. I built an almost identical coil last night and it was terrible. It was all about the wicking, or lack thereof.

Hope that helps anyone who may be frustrated with this atomizer. Especially because the recommended amount of fluff was too much for 50/50 liquid. Maybe I got some thicker fluff, maybe not...but the frustration ended when I went to work on it. My coil is set up diagonally as recommended with the leads screwed in from the inside to shorten the lead length to the post. Now this thing is a pleasure to vape :laugh:

The amount of fluff is depending on the viscosity of the liquid and other factors like how tight is wrapped around the bell, whether it touches the inner walls of the chamber, etc.
